Job description

Job Description

  • Prepare the Letter of Appointment for all new hires
  • Handle daily HR operation related issues
  • Provides full spectrum of human resource function, including recruitment & selection, on-boarding, compensation & benefits, employee relations, performance management and payroll
  • Maintains the work structure by updating job requirements and job descriptions for all positions
  • Conducting orientation programs for all new hires
  • Processing and handling of new employment pass applications, renewal and termination matters
  • Maintains management guidelines by preparing, updating, and recommending human resource policies and procedures
  • Maintains historical human resource records by designing a filing and retrieval system; keeping past and current records
  • Prepare letters for employment of certification, confirmation, etc.
  • Ad-hoc duties assigned by the Management / HR Manger from time to time

Requirements

  • Candidate possess at least a Diploma/Advanced/Higher/Graduate Diploma in Human Resource Management
  • A team player with good interpersonal skill
  • Preferably Junior Executive specialized in Human Resources or equivalent
  • Good knowledge of local employment law and HR practices
